Freehold Raceway Mall, shopping mall in Freehold, New Jersey
Freehold Raceway Mall is a large shopping center in New Jersey offering a wide range of stores, restaurants, and entertainment options. The center features major brands like Macy's, Nordstrom, and Primark, alongside restaurants including The Cheesecake Factory, PF Chang's, and various new food options that are regularly added to the mix.
The shopping center was built on a site where a historic horse racing track once operated, lending its name to the area. Over the years the center has evolved, with new stores opening and older ones transforming, while remaining an important gathering place for the local community.

The center is located on US 9 in Freehold and features wide walkways and high ceilings that make moving around comfortable. Visitors will find parking lots surrounding the building, free WiFi throughout the center, and families can use play areas for children with nearby seating for adults.
The center regularly undergoes transformations, with new stores like J. Crew Factory and Warby Parker plus restaurants like Kura Sushi Bar and Mango Thai continuously offering fresh options. In the former Sears location, Dave & Buster's opened, followed by Freehold Athletic Club featuring a gym and pickleball court, while a former department store is being converted into Dick's House of Sport with baseball, soccer, a climbing wall, and golf simulator.
